The case for a saloon in a city that buys SUVs
Five models, which makes this the smallest shelf on the site and the one with the plainest argument. Los Angeles is a freeway city that likes to describe itself as a driving city. A week here is mostly the 10, the 110 and the 405, four lanes of grooved concrete an hour at a time, and the body style drawn for exactly that is the sedan. Low roof, long wheelbase, weight sitting where it belongs, and no wind noise off a roof rail.
The second argument is that a saloon does not announce itself. An exotic in this city is filmed at every set of lights. A black BMW 7 is waved through the gate. For a studio lot, a dinner in Century City, or a run to LAX with somebody in the back who would rather arrive unremarked, that is the whole specification, and no amount of horsepower substitutes for it.
A saloon is also the natural car to be driven in rather than to drive, and that is arranged with the vehicle rather than bought separately — say so when you enquire and the car arrives with somebody at the wheel. It is the same five cars either way: the back seat of a 7 Series does not become a different back seat because you are sitting in it.
The five
Two BMW 7 Series, one black and one white, are the full-size sedans on the page: a hushed cabin, a rear bench that adults thank you for, and a turbocharged straight six that never makes a point of itself. The 7 Series is the most expensive sedan BMW builds, and the flagship of this shelf as well. The black one is for evenings and airport runs. The white one reads lighter in daylight and costs less by the day.
The Mercedes-AMG GT 43 is the outlier. It is a four-door with the roofline and the long bonnet of the two-seat GT, five seats, a hatch, and a cabin lit in whichever of sixty-four colours you set it to. In a different fleet it would be filed with the sports cars.
Then the two small ones. The Mercedes CLA 250 is the four-door coupé: frameless doors, a roof that falls all the way to the boot lid, and the same lit cabin as models three times the money. The BMW 3 Series is the benchmark the class has been measured against for fifty years, rear-driven and evenly balanced, and small enough to park on a residential street in Santa Monica or Westwood without a survey.
Miles, and the practical part
The mileage allowance is where the shape earns its keep. A luxury sedan carries the same daily allowance as an SUV, typically two hundred miles and the most generous on the site, where the exotics carry less. That matters because the trips people take in a sedan are long. Santa Barbara and back sits just inside it. Pasadena to the Westside twice is nothing. The exact figure is confirmed when you book.
The rest is short. Minimum twenty-four hours. Every model’s page carries its daily rate, and its five-day and twenty-one-day figures where the car has them, as does the rates page. A refundable deposit is taken at handover against a card in the primary renter’s name. We deliver to a hotel, a residence or an office, complimentary at our partner hotels in Beverly Hills, and collect at the end, so there is no counter to queue at either way. Drivers are 21 and over with two years of licence history, a young-driver fee applies between 21 and 25, and you will need full-coverage insurance of your own or one of our daily plans. Downtown, and what delivery to a Downtown hotel costs
Downtown is an ordinary delivery address. The saloon is brought to the hotel entrance, the office lobby or the apartment kerb at the hour you name and collected from the same place at the end, which is the arrangement most people are actually asking about when they ask whether we deliver: not whether we can, but whether they have to go and get it. They do not.
The honest half. Complimentary delivery covers our Robertson Boulevard lot and our four partner hotels in Beverly Hills, and Downtown is neither, so a Downtown address is quoted with the car before anything is committed rather than being free. The rate itself does not move: the same five saloons, the same daily figures printed above, and the delivery as its own line in the quote.
